GRILLED SPICY GARLIC SHRIMP, PEPPER AND PINEAPPLE KABOBS



Grilled Spicy Garlic Shrimp, Pepper and Pineapple Kabobs image

Make sensational shrimp! The secret is the peppy citrus marinade that goes together in minutes.

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Entree

Time 40m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ons olive or vegetable oil
1 teaspoon grated lime peel
2 tablespoons lime juice
2 tablespoons reserved pineapple juice from can of pineapple
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on red pepper sauce
2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
3/4 lb uncooked deveined peeled large shrimp, thawed if frozen
1 can (8 oz) pineapple chunks in juice, drained, 2 tablespoons juice reserved for marinade
1 orange bell pepper, cut into 12 pieces
4 medium green onions, c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ces

Steps:

  • In shallow glass or plastic dish or resealable food-storage plastic bag, mix marinade ingredients. Add shrimp, pineapple, bell pepper and onions; stir to coat. Cover dish or seal bag; refrigerate 15 to 30 minutes, turning once or twice.
  • Heat gas or charcoal grill. Carefully brush vegetable oil on grill rack. On each of 4 (12- to 14-inch) metal skewers, thread shrimp, pineapple, bell pepper and onions alternately, leaving small space between each piece. Reserve marinade.
  • Place kabobs on grill over medium heat. Cover grill; cook 5 to 7 minutes, turning and brushing with marinade once, until shrimp are pink and vegetables are tender. Discard any remaining marinade.

SHRIMP-AND-PINEAPPLE SKEWERS



Shrimp-and-Pineapple Skewers image

Pineapple isn't only for fruit salads and upside-down cakes. In Hawaii, shrimp and pineapple are a natural pair; thread them on skewers and toss them on the grill for a fun luau-inspired dish.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 7

Vegetable oil, for grilling
6 tablespoons honey
3 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
3 tablespoons rice vinegar
1 pound large or jumbo shrimp, peeled and deveined (tails left on)
1/2 pineapple, c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ces
2 bunches scallions (white and light-green parts only), cut into 2-inch pieces

Steps:

  • Soak 8 to 10 wooden skewers in water, 15 minutes. Heat a grill or grill pan to medium-high. Clean and lightly oil hot grill. Whisk together honey, soy sauce, and vinegar. Reserve half the sauce for serving.
  • Thread shrimp, pineapple, and scallions onto skewers. Grill until shrimp begin to turn opaque, 2 minutes. Brush with sauce, flip, and brush again. Grill until shrimp are opaque throughout and pineapple and scallions are lightly charred, about 3 minutes. Serve with reserved sauce.

PINEAPPLE-GLAZED SHRIMP SKEWERS



Pineapple-Glazed Shrimp Skewers image

From chow.com; posted for ZWT 5. "With a flavor that's somewhere between Asian and Caribbean, these skewers are hard to label but easy to make and tasty enough that they'll be a hit with the whole family. **NOTE: If you're using wooden skewers, soak them in warm water for 30 minutes beforehand, so they don't burn on the grill. **Note: There's just a touch of heat in the glaze from cayenne pepper. If you're up for it, you can get the party started by adding a little extra." -- This could also be made with chicken, or for something special, use sugarcane skewers.

Provided by alligirl

Categories     Pineapple

Time 1h10m

Yield 12 skewers, 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

5 cups pineapple, large dice (from 1 large pineapple, about 5 pounds)
1/2 cup light brown sugar, firmly packed
1/2 cup white wine vinegar
1/4 cup soy sauce
2 medium garlic cloves
1/8 teaspoon cayenne pepper
36 extra-large shrimp, peeled and deveined, tails intact (about 2 pounds)
1/4 cup vegetable oil
12 (10 inch) wooden skewers (or metal)

Steps:

  • Combine 2 cups of the pineapple, the sugar, vinegar, soy sauce, and garlic in a blender and blend on high until smooth, about 30 seconds.
  • Pour into a medium saucepan and bring to a boil over medium heat.
  • Skim off any foam and reduce heat to low.
  • Simmer until glaze is thick and syrupy enough to coat the back of a spoon and has reduced to about 3/4 cup, about 30 minutes.
  • Stir in cayenne and set aside to cool slightly, at least 5 minutes. Meanwhile, heat a gas or charcoal grill to high (about 400°F) or a grill pan over high heat until very hot.
  • Skewer 1 shrimp, making sure to pass the skewer through the thick portion and the tail portion, then skewer 1 piece of the remaining pineapple. Repeat, alternating between the two and leaving a space in between, until you have 3 shrimp and 2 pineapple pieces per skewer. Brush skewers on one side with glaze.
  • Rub the grill with a towel dipped in vegetable oil, place the skewers on the grill glaze side down, and brush the other side of the skewers with more glaze.
  • Continue brushing and turning every few minutes until the thick portions of the shrimp are white and firm, about 10 to 15 minutes.
  • Remove from the grill and serve immediately.

GRILLED SHRIMP KABOBS WITH PINEAPPLE



Grilled Shrimp Kabobs with Pineapple image

A delightful summer entree, grilled shrimp kabobs with sunny chunks of pineapple, and homemade teriyaki sauce, are so easy and just plain delicious!

Provided by Rachel Gurk

Categories     Seafood

Time 1h15m

Number Of Ingredients 9

1/4 cup honey
3 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
2 tablespoons rice vinegar
1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
1 teaspoon grated or minced garlic (more to taste)
1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(more to taste)
1 pound large or jumbo shrimp, peeled and deveined
1/2 pineapple (cored and cut into 1 1/2-inch pieces)
Fresh minced cilantro or toasted sesame seeds for garnishing (optional)

Steps:

  • For marinade, combine honey, soy sauce, vinegar, ginger, garlic, and red pepper flakes in a large bowl, whisking to combine.
  • Add shrimp to marinade, cover, and place in fridge for at least 1 hour, up to 3 hours.
  • Soak 10 wooden skewers in water for at least 15 minutes.
  • Remove shrimp from marinade, reserving marinade. Cook marinade in small saucepan over high heat, until it comes to a boil, reducing slightly.
  • Thread 2 shrimp and 2 pineapple chunks on each skewer. Push skewers through the heads and tails of the shrimp; alternate with chunks of pineapple.
  • Heat grill (or grill pan) to medium-high heat, approximately 400°F. Lightly oil hot grill to prevent shrimp from sticking.
  • Place skewers on grill and grill for 2-3 minutes, brushing with marinade.
  • Flip skewers, and brush with marinade one more time. Cook for 2-3 minutes or until shrimp is cooked through. It should appear pink and firm.
  • Garnish with cilantro or toasted sesame seeds and serve immediately.
